Quick Summary

Leonardo da Vinci's mother was a slave trafficked into Italy, an expert on the Renaissance artist has claimed.

There, he stumbled across a previously unknown document he says is dated the fall fo 1452 and signed by the man known to be the master's father, which, he says, frees a slave called Caterina from her mistress, Monna Ginevra.
